João Xavier

Google
Very nice coffee shop, with their own pastry options and specialty coffee. The service is very casual and friendly. The space is relaxed and attracts an international crowd. I had a to-go filter coffee and a vegan chocolate roll. Both great! It also sells a few coffee related utensils and some arts and crafts. The relaxed vibe, simple decoration, and the independent local art it promotes, combine well into a smooth, uncomplicated experience.
